Hamer's usage pattern, beyond the headline number
Splitting Hamer's full recorded timeline at 1924, 55% of its total births fall in the more recent half of the record versus 45% in the earlier half -- a fairly even split across the full record. Its quietest year on record was 1913, with just 5 recorded births -- worth weighing against the 1921 peak of 9 to see the full range of the name's swing in popularity.

Hamer by decade
1920s is the heaviest window (35 births, 63% of the file).
1920s was Hamer's strongest decade.
35 babies received the name during that ten-year window, about 63% of all-time use.
